Transaction 523759e4bea93434af699025e6dc18c98f5ac5b2c2d908b3f776e87591647eca

1 Input
2 Outputs
  • 523759e4bea93434af699025e6dc18c98f5ac5b2c2d908b3f776e87591647eca:0
  • value  937
    address  1p151tDuoFXaDTYV9hrExZwb74MEbiXHD
  • 523759e4bea93434af699025e6dc18c98f5ac5b2c2d908b3f776e87591647eca:1
  • value  1053000
    address  16LModMWs6aPE7KGKpTYppLsVrohBcuYa8